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Marshall Shadeland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Marshall Shadeland with Studio?

Currently the most affordable Studio in Marshall Shadeland is at Teece Apartments listed at $750.

How much is the average rent for a Studio Marshall Shadeland Apartment?

The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Marshall Shadeland is $1,277.

What is the largest available Studio Marshall Shadeland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Marshall Shadeland is a 1,677 square feet unit starting from $1,000 at Elste & D&T Buildings.

What is the average size for Marshall Shadeland Studio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Studio rental in Marshall Shadeland is currently 1,500 sq ft.
